The global sodium ion battery market was valued at USD 270.1 Million in 2024 and is set to grow at a CAGR of 26.1% from 2025 to 2034. Rising demand for cost-effective sustainable solutions with reduced supply chain risk is set to boost product adoption.
Sodium-ion batteries are being leveraged across multiple industries. Utility companies are at the forefront of their deployment, as demonstrated by HiNa Battery’s 100MWh energy storage project. These batteries provide an affordable alternative for renewable energy grid storage, helping stabilize energy supply.
As of 2025, sodium-ion batteries are well-positioned to achieve cost parity with lithium-iron-phosphate (LFP) batteries, a key milestone for market competitiveness. With ongoing innovations and substantial investments, their adoption in energy storage systems, renewable grids, and budget EVs is expected to soar in the coming years.
